The method during which deep studying and machine studying differ is in how each algorithm learns. “Deep” machine learning can use labeled datasets, also called supervised learning, to inform its algorithm, but it doesn’t necessarily require a labeled dataset. The deep studying process can ingest unstructured information in its raw type (e.g., text or images), and it can mechanically determine the set of options which distinguish different classes of information from one another. This eliminates some of the human intervention required and allows the use of large amounts of information.

TensorFlow, with its intensive library and group help, excels in performance and scalability but may have a steeper studying curve. PyTorch, identified for its dynamic nature, offers great flexibility, making it a go-to for research but slightly much less efficient ai brokerage in production environments. Scikit-learn, while not appropriate for deep studying duties, is highly accessible for conventional machine learning algorithms. Keras, as a high-level API, is user-friendly however reliant on other back-end frameworks like TensorFlow for full performance.

Unsupervised learning, also called unsupervised machine studying, uses machine learning algorithms to investigate and cluster unlabeled datasets (subsets known as clusters). These algorithms discover hidden patterns or knowledge groupings with out the necessity for human intervention. This method’s capacity to discover similarities and variations in information make it ideal for exploratory information evaluation, cross-selling methods, customer segmentation, and image and pattern recognition. It’s also used to scale back the variety of features in a model through the process of dimensionality discount. Principal element analysis (PCA) and singular value decomposition (SVD) are two common approaches for this.
